Fidelity National Information Services and Compass Analytics to Deliver Prepayment Models

Fidelity National Information Services, Inc. (FIS) and Compass Analytics, LLC today announced the successful integration of FIS` Applied Analytics prepayment model into Compass Analytics` mortgage analytics solution, CompassPointTM. 

In addition to intelligent and predictive risk analytics and data for the mortgage industry, FIS` broker, banking and investment customers will now have access to CompassPoint`s prepayment models for determining option-adjusted durations, as well as support of mortgage cash flow valuation and analysis.

Billions of dollars of mortgages and mortgage-backed securities are priced and traded by Wall Street`s residential-mortgage loan customers using FIS` highly sophisticated prepayment, default and valuation analytics tools.

"Our broker, banking and investor customers utilize FIS` quantitative analytics to price, fund, trade and hedge mortgages and mortgage-backed securities," said Michael Bykhovsky, president of the Applied Analytics division of FIS (formerly Applied Financial Technology). "This integration with CompassPoint will enhance our ability to provide loan scoring for relative default and prepayment propensities at the point of origination and supply interest-rate risk management solutions and valuation for the mortgage capital markets."

CompassPoint provides FIS with an additional valuable pipeline to the mortgage capital markets, while leveraging FIS` industry-leading analytics to proactively manage prepayment and default risk for a variety of loan portfolio scenarios.

"The importance of the prepayment risk models that Compass Analytics will provide to Compass and FIS customers cannot be overemphasized," said Rob Kessel, managing partner of Compass Analytics. "In today`s environment, lenders, loan servicers, traders and investors alike must incorporate meaningful analytics into the pricing and ongoing evaluation of loan performance." 

About Compass Analytics, LLC

Compass Analytics provides valuation and interest-rate risk management solutions to mortgage capital markets participants. Compass Analytics licenses its software, CompassPoint™, to mortgage traders, investors and secondary marketing departments in order to provide unparalleled analysis with previously unattainable speed. CompassPoint`s loan-level models, integrated file mapping, market and credit inputs, and whole-loan and structured cash flow analysis and reporting capabilities give CompassPoint users the competitive advantage in evaluating all mortgage collateral. In addition to licensing CompassPoint, Compass uses CompassPoint internally to provide third-party valuations as well as outsource hedge execution services, both of which draw on Compass` considerable expertise and access to market color. About Fidelity National Information Services Fidelity National Information Services, Inc. (NYSE:FIS) is a leading provider of core processing for financial institutions; card issuer and transaction processing services; mortgage loan processing and mortgage-related information products; and outsourcing services to financial institutions, retailers, mortgage lenders and real estate professionals. FIS has processing and technology relationships with 35 of the top 50 global banks, including nine of the top 10. Approximately 50 percent of all U.S. residential mortgages are processed using FIS software. FIS is a member of Standard and Poor`s (S&P) 500® Index and has been ranked the number one banking service provider in the world by American Banker and the research firm Financial Insights and the number two overall financial technology provider in the annual FinTech 100 rankings. Headquartered in Jacksonville, Fla., FIS maintains a strong global presence, serving more than 7,800 financial institutions in more than
